Hi everybody! This week I sat down and came up with this deck idea. I haven’t playtested it, I’m looking forward to do this saturday, but I’d like to share my idea with you guys to know what you think. Here is the deck list.

1x Frodo, Weary from the Journey
1x The One Ring, The Ring of Doom

1x Eomer, Horsemaster
1x Gamling, Defender of the Hornburg
1x Eowyn, Shieldmaiden of Rohan
1x Theoden, The Renowned
1x Riders of the Mark
1x Hama, Captain of the King’s Guard
1x Haethen, Veteran Fighter
1x Firefoot, Mearas of The Mark
1x Snowmane, Noble Mearas
1x Horse of Great Stature
1x Rider’s Spear
1x Eomer’s Spear, Trusty Weapon
1x Herugrim, Sword of the Mark
1x Eowyn’s Sword, Dernhelm’s Blade
1x Sturdy Shield
1x Rohan Worker
1x Rohirrim Doorwarden
4x Rohan Stable Master
1x Riding Like the Wind
1x Golden Glimmer
1x King’s Board
1x Sword Rack
1x Deor
4x Last Days of My House
4x Ride With Me
1x Mithril-coat, Dwarf-mail
1x Sting, Bane of the Eight Legs
1x The Tale of the Great Ring

Most of the deck is the basic rohan style. A lot of filtering with Gamling and Last Days of My House. Golden Glimmer and Herugrim, Sword of the Mark help keeping your riders alive; king’s board, ride with me, deor and horse of great stature help winning skirmishes; hama is basically a tech card against corsairs or warg-riders, no need to play him if you’re not spotting possessions; sword rack to get around some possession discarding; riding like the wind for an emergency run and the followers to give versatility to the fellowship.

The stable masters can do a lot: help Eowyn win a skirmish to make everybody strength +1; help frodo; counter riding like the wind’s text. The worker is killer against any site control deck and the doorwarden is there to help who needs the most. Frodo can get 14 strength agains a non-hunter minion if you need him to.

I’m only concerned about the twilight I’m adding with this deck. The followers are twilight cost 2 to play. I’m not worried about the aid costs, but playing two followers in one site gets a little heavy.
